New data from Vision Net shows that the number of Irish Company start-ups in the first 9 months of the year are up 6% on the same period in 2014.
Furthermore, the best month for start-ups so far this year is September which saw 1,784 new companies set up. It's actually the second month this year to have over 1,700 start-ups - July was the other and saw 1,770 new companies formed.
According to Vision Net, "The last time we saw two months in a calendar year record over 1,700 company start-ups was back in 2007 - with the insolvency rate for the year also down, this is yet another sign of Ireland's continued economic recovery."
